jQuery購物車刪除彈窗
在購物車應用中,用戶有可能會需要刪除某個商品,但是這樣的操作有時候會不小心誤刪商品,因此在這里我們需要加入刪除操作的二次確認彈窗。
以下是具體實現(xiàn)代碼:
// 刪除商品按鈕的點擊事件 $('.delete-btn').on('click', function() { // 獲取該商品的ID var productId = $(this).data('id'); // 彈出二次確認彈窗 var r = confirm('確定要刪除該商品嗎?'); if (r == true) { // 如果用戶點擊確定,就執(zhí)行刪除操作 deleteProduct(productId); } }); // 刪除商品的函數(shù) function deleteProduct(productId) { // 在這里執(zhí)行刪除操作,如發(fā)送ajax請求 // 刪除成功后,刷新購物車列表 refreshCart(); }
在上面的代碼中,我們首先將所有商品的刪除按鈕綁定了一個點擊事件,然后在點擊時獲取該商品的ID。接著,我們彈出二次確認彈窗,如果用戶點擊確定,就執(zhí)行刪除操作。
最后,在刪除商品成功后,我們還調(diào)用了一個refreshCart()函數(shù)來刷新購物車列表。
上一篇css怎么插入字體圖標